1.Expert consensus on surgical treatment and rehabilitation for competitive sports athletes returning to sports after anterior cruciate ligament injury (version 2025)
Kai HUANG ; Lunhao BAI ; Qing BI ; Hong CHEN ; Jiwu CHEN ; Xuesong DAI ; Wenyong FEI ; Weili FU ; Zhizeng GAO ; Lin GUO ; Yinghui HUA ; Jingmin HUANG ; Suizhu HUANG ; Xuan HUANG ; Jian LI ; Qiang LI ; Shuzhen LI ; Yanlin LI ; Yunxia LI ; Zhong LI ; Ning LIU ; Yuqiang LIU ; Wei LU ; Hongbin LYU ; Haile PAN ; Xiaoyun PAN ; Chao QI ; Weiliang SHEN ; Luning SUN ; Jin TANG ; Zimin WANG ; Bide WANG ; Ru WANG ; Shaobai WANG ; Licheng WEI ; Weidong XU ; Yongsheng XU ; Jizhou YANG ; Liang YANG ; Rui YANG ; Hongbo YOU ; Tengbo YU ; Jiakuo YU ; Bing YUE ; Hua ZHANG ; Hui ZHANG ; Qingsong ZHANG ; Xintao ZHANG ; Jiajun ZHAO ; Lilian ZHAO ; Qichun ZHAO ; Song ZHAO ; Jiapeng ZHENG ; Jiang ZHENG ; Zhi ZHENG ; Jingbin ZHOU ; Jinzhong ZHAO
Chinese Journal of Trauma 2025;41(4):325-338
With the rapid development of competitive sports, the incidence of anterior cruciate ligament (ACL) injury is on the rise. Such injuries may shorten athletes′ career and lead to other long-term adverse consequences. Although athletes generally recover well after ACL reconstruction, many still struggle to return to their pre-injury performance levels. Advances in the understanding of ACL anatomy and injury mechanisms, along with the evolution of surgical techniques and rehabilitation methods, have provided more individualized and tailored options for athletes following ACL injuries. However, there is currently no consensus in China regarding surgical and rehabilitation strategies for competitive athletes aiming to return to sports after ACL injuries. To this end, the Sports Medicine Committee of the Chinese Research Hospital Association and the Editorial Board of the Chinese Journal of Trauma jointly formulated the Expert consensus on surgical treatment and rehabilitation for competitive sports athletes returning to sports after anterior cruciate ligament injury ( version 2025), and presented 14 recommendations covering surgical indications, preoperative rehabilitation, surgical timing, surgical strategies and postoperative rehabilitation strategies, aiming to improve the surgical treatment and rehabilitation system for ACL injuries in competitive athletes and facilitate their return to high-level sports performance after injury.

3.Clinical application and efficacy analysis of castor stent graft in the treatment of aortic diseases
Jiaxiang ZHUANG ; Ren WANG ; Xianlu MA ; Qi XIE ; Zhi DOU ; Fuzhen ZHENG ; Haiyu CHEN ; Yuanxiang CHEN ; Licheng YAN ; Hongjie ZHOU
Chinese Journal of Thoracic and Cardiovascular Surgery 2024;40(2):79-84
Objective:To summarize the use of Castor stent graft in aortic diseases and to analyze their efficacy.Methods:The clinical data of patients with aortic diseases treated with Castor stent graft from November 2017 to August 2022 in Fujian Provincial Hospital were collected and divided into branched stent group and branched stent co-operative group according to the operation method, and the clinical data of both groups were summarized.Results:A total of 75 cases of aortic disease were treated with Castor stents, and finally 53 cases were classified as branched stent group and 22 cases as branched stent co-operative group. The operations in both groups were successful. The median operative time in the branched stent group was 120(100, 160)min, and the median postoperative hospital stay was 7.0(5.5, 10.5)days.There was no postoperative ischemic stroke, no spinal cord ischemia. One case of new aortic dissection occurred. During follow-up, there was one lost case and two deaths, and the rest did not have endoleak, branch stent stenosis, ischemic stroke or re-intervention. In the branched stent co-operative group, there was one postoperative ischemic stroke, one case of slight stenosis of the left subclavian artery stent during follow-up, the remaining cases had satisfactory postoperative outcomes.Conclusion:Castor stent graft is a safe and effective procedure in the treatment of aortic diseases. And Castor stent graft can be used in combination with other endovascular repair techniques in the treatment of complex aortic diseases, with safe and reliable postoperative outcomes.
4.Melatonin enhances the efficacy of anti-PD-L1 by improving hypoxia in residual tumors after insufficient radiofrequency ablation
Ren YANQIAO ; Zhu LICHENG ; Guo YUSHENG ; Ma JINQIANG ; Yang LIAN ; Zheng CHUANSHENG ; Dong XIANGJUN
Journal of Pharmaceutical Analysis 2024;14(8):1176-1188
The hypoxic microenvironment and inflammatory state of residual tumors caused by insufficient radio-frequency ablation(iRFA)are major reasons for rapid tumor progression and pose challenges for immu-notherapy.We retrospectively analyzed the clinical data of patients with hepatocellular carcinoma(HCC)treated with RFA and observed that iRFA was associated with poor survival outcomes and progression-free survival.Using an orthotopic HCC mouse model and a colorectal liver metastasis model,we observed that treatment with melatonin after iRFA reduced tumor growth and metastasis and achieved the best out-comes when combined with anti-programmed death-ligand 1(anti-PD-L1)therapy.In mechanism,melatonin inhibited the expression of epithelial-mesenchymal transitions,hypoxia-inducible factor(HIF)-1 α,and PD-L1 in tumor cells after iRFA.Flow cytometry revealed that melatonin reduced the proportion of myeloid-derived suppressor cells and increased the proportion of CD8+T cells.Transcriptomic analysis revealed an upregulation of immune-activated function-related genes in residual tumors.These findings demonstrated that melatonin can reverse hypoxia and iRFA-induced inflammation,thereby overcoming the immunosuppressive tumor microenvironment(TME)and enhancing the efficacy of immunotherapy.
5.Effects of ginkgolide B on Caspase-3/PTEN/Akt pathway and cell proliferation and apoptosis in hypoxia/reoxygenation cardiomyocytes
Haiyu CHEN ; Fuzhen ZHENG ; Guoxing WENG ; Jiayin BAO ; Jie HUANG ; Licheng YAN ; Qiuqing KE
Chinese Journal of Clinical Thoracic and Cardiovascular Surgery 2022;29(12):1647-1652
Objective To investigate the effect of ginkgolide B (GB) on cysteinyl aspartate specific proteinase-3 (Caspase-3)/chromosome 10 deletion phosphatase-tension protein homologue (PTEN)/protein kinase B (Akt) pathway and cell proliferation and apoptosis in hypoxia/reoxygenation cardiomyocytes. Methods H9C2 cells were cultured in vitro. A control group was cultured in serum-free DMEM high glucose medium at 37°C and 5% CO2 for 28 hours. The remaining groups were prepared with hypoxia/reoxygenation models. A GB low-dose group and a GB high-dose group were treated with GB pretreatment with final concentration of 50 μmol/L and 200 μmol/L respectively at 1 h before hypoxia/reoxygenation. A carvedilol group was treated with carvedilol of a final concentration of 10 μmol/L at 1 h before hypoxia/reoxygenation. The proliferation and apoptosis of H9C2 cells were detected, and the levels of lactate dehydrogenase (LDH), malondialdehyde (MDA), reactive oxygen species (ROS), PTEN, Akt, phosphorylated Akt (p-Akt) and Caspase-3 in H9C2 cells were also detected. Results Compared with the control group, the proliferation rate of H9C2 cell, and the levels of PTEN, Akt and p-Akt in other groups decreased, and the apoptosis rate, and the levels of LDH, MDA, ROS and Caspase-3 increased (P<0.05). Compared with the hypoxia/reoxygenation group, the proliferation rate of H9C2 cell, and the levels of PTEN, Akt and p-Akt in all GB dose groups and the carvedilol group increased; the apoptosis rate, and the levels of LDH, MDA, ROS and Caspase-3 decreased, and the effect of GB was in a dose dependent manner; however, the effect of GB was not as strong as carvedilol (P<0.05). Conclusion GB can inhibit H9C2 cell apoptosis and promote H9C2 cell proliferation by activating Caspase-3/PTEN/Akt pathway.
6. Differentially expressed genes in peripheral blood of patients with dermatomyositis complicated by interstitial lung disease or malignant tumors
Ke XUE ; Cheng QUAN ; Qian ZHAO ; Licheng DIAO ; Mengya CHEN ; Xuemei ZHU ; Jie ZHENG ; Hua CAO ; Hao LI
Chinese Journal of Dermatology 2020;53(1):23-29
Objective:
To investigate differentially expressed genes and related signaling pathways in patients with dermatomyositis/clinical amyopathic dermatomyositis (DM/CADM) complicated by interstitial lung disease or malignant tumors.
Methods:
From January 2017 to January 2018, 27 DM/CADM patients were enrolled from Department of Dermatology, Ruijin Hospital, Shanghai Jiao Tong University School of Medicine, and divided into 3 groups according to the complications: 10 with interstitial lung disease, 8 with malignant tumors, and 9 without interstitial lung disease or malignant tumors. Meanwhile, 7 healthy controls were enrolled into this study. High-throughput RNA sequencing was performed to screen differentially expressed genes in peripheral blood in the above 4 groups. Then, these genes were subjected to gene ontology (GO) analysis and Kyoto Encyclopedia of Genes and Genomes (KEGG) pathway enrichment analysis.
Results:
Compared with the healthy controls, 4 820 up-regulated genes and 137 down-regulated genes were identified in DM/CADM patients; GO analysis revealed 49 significantly enriched items in the DM/CADM patients, 37 (75.5%) of which were associated with biological processes; KEGG analysis showed that differentially expressed genes were mainly enriched in infection-, tumor- and immune-related pathways in DM/CADM patients. Compared with the patients without interstitial lung disease or malignant tumors, 272 up-regulated genes and 158 down-regulated genes were identified in the patients with interstitial lung disease; GO analysis revealed 157 significantly enriched items, 114 (72.6%) of which were associated with biological processes; KEGG analysis showed that differentially expressed genes were mainly enriched in bacterial infection- and autoimmune/inflammatory-related pathways in the patients with interstitial lung disease. Compared with the patients without interstitial lung disease or malignant tumors, 398 up-regulated genes and 68 down-regulated genes were identified in the patients with malignant tumors; GO analysis revealed 117 significantly enriched items, 94 (80.3%) of which were associated with biological processes; KEGG analysis showed that differentially expressed genes were mainly enriched in glycosylation-, metabolism- and tumor-related signaling pathways in the patients with malignant tumors.
Conclusions
Differences existed in transcriptomes and pathways between the DM/CADM patients and healthy controls, as well as between the patients with interstitial lung disease or malignant tumors and patients without these complications. Bacterial infection- and cytokine/chemokine-related pathways were significantly enriched in the patients with DM/CADM complicated by interstitial lung disease, while those pathways related to glycosylation, protein metabolism, angtigen presentation and cytotoxic effects of natural killer cells were significantly enriched in the patients with DM/CADM complicated by malignant tumors.

8.Detection of serum cytokines in patients with dermatomyositis and their clinical significance
Mengya CHEN ; Licheng DIAO ; Renjie XU ; Weiping LI ; Yide LU ; Jie ZHENG ; Hua CAO
Chinese Journal of Dermatology 2018;51(1):34-38
Objective To explore the association of serum cytokine levels with disease activity in patients with dermatomyositis (DM) and clinically amyopathic dermatomyositis (CADM),especially their association with skin lesions and interstitial lung disease (ILD).Methods Enzyme-linked immunosorbent assay (ELISA) and cytometric beads array (CBA)were performed to detect the serum levels of interleukin (IL)-2,IL-4,IL-6,IL-10,IL-17A,IL-18,tumor necrosis factor (TNF) and interferon (IFN)-γin 40 patients with DM or CADM,as well as in 16 health checkup examinees (healthy control group).Then,the association of serum cytokine levels with skin lesions,inflammatory biomarkers and severity of ILD was analyzed.Results The patients with DM/CADM showed significantly higher serum levels of IL-6 (37.8 ±45.8 pg/ml),IL-10 (16.1 ± 7.2 pg/ml) and IL-18 (492.0 ± 193.1 pg/ml) compared with the healthy controls (12.0 ± 2.7 pg/ml,7.7 ± 1.4 pg/ml,191.1 ± 39.2 pg/ml,respectively,all P < 0.001),and there were no significant differences in the serum levels of the other 5 cytokines between the above 2 groups.The serum level of IL-6 was significantly higher in patients with elevated erythrocyte sedimentation rate (ESR) than in those with normal ESR (49.7 ± 46.8 pg/ml vs.29.1 ± 45.4 pg/ml,P =0.008).The patients with raised C-reactive protein (CRP) levels showed significantly higher serum levels of IL-6 (68.7 ± 59.7 pg/ml) and IL-18 (635.1 ± 232.8 pg/ml) compared with those with normal CRP levels (IL-6:30.6 ± 40.3 pg/ml,P =0.013;IL-18:440.2 ± 164.7 pg/ml,P =0.020).Moreover,the patients with elevated levels of lactate dehydrogenase (LDH) showed significantly higher serum levels of IL-10 (18.4 ± 6.9 pg/ml),IL-17A (19.6 ±6.7 pg/ml) and IL-18 (529.4 ± 197.2 pg/ml) compared with those with normal LDH levels (IL-10:10.7 ±4.8 pg/ml,P < 0.001;IL-17A:11.4 ± 6.6 pg/ml,P =0.001;IL-18:404.9 ± 158.0 pg/ml,P =0.037).No significant difference in the cytokine levels was observed between the patients with elevated creatine kinase (CK) levels and those with normal CK levels.The patients with Gottron's papules/sign showed significantly higher serum levels of IL-18 (513.7 ± 187.2 pg/ml) compared with those without Gottron's papules/sign (297.1 ± 140.4 pg/ml,P < 0.05).The serum levels of IL-10 and IL-18 were significantly higher in the patients with DM/CADM complicated by ILD (18.0 ± 6.7 pg/ml,552.3 ± 192.8 pg/ml,respectively) than in those without ILD (11.6 ± 6.5 pg/ml,351.4 ± 101.0 pg/ml,respectively,both P =0.001).Conclusion Serum levels of IL-6,IL-10 and IL-18 are highly associated with inflammatory biomarkers,skin lesions and ILD in patients with DM/CADM.
9.Inhibitory effect of recombinant human interferon α-2b on influenza virus
Yanzhong PENG ; Renli ZHANG ; Liyun ZHENG ; Chongyuan ZHANG ; Licheng LIU
Chinese Journal of Clinical Infectious Diseases 2015;8(2):133-138
Objective To investigate the effect of recombinant human interferon α-2b on influenza virus in vitro.Methods Influenza A virus subtype H1N1 and influenza B/Y virus were inoculated into Vero cells and different concentrations of interferon α-2b and oseltamivir were added.Numbers of virus plaques were observed and calculated,and quantitative RT-PCR were used to assess the inhibitory effect of interferon α-2b and oseltamivir in vitro.The nuclear export of viral ribonucleoprotein (RNP) complexes were monitored under fluorescence microscope.Results Virus plaque test showed that influenza A viruses subtype H1N1 were significantly inhibited when 10 μg/μL interferon α-2b and 10 μg/μL oseltamivir were added,and the numbers of plaques were 7.5 × 108 and 15 × 108 PFU/mL,respectively;the inhibitory effect of oseltamivir was better than that of interferon α-2b.Influenza B/Y viruses were also inhibited when 10 μg/μL interferon α-2b and 10 μg/μL oseltamivir were added,and the numbers of plaques were 1.1 × 108 and 1.5 × 108 PFU/mL,respectively.Quantitative RT-PCR results showed that the cycle threshold (CT) values of influenza A virus subtype H1N1 and influenza B/Y virus were much higher when 10 μmol/L interferon α-2b and 10 μmol/L oseltamivir were added.CT values of influenza A virus subtype H1N1 were 16,26 and 35 before and after inferferon α-2b and oseltamivir were added.CT values of influenza B/Y virus were 18,27 and 31 before and after interferon α-2b and oseltamivir were added.Reduction in the nuclear export of viral RNP in influenza A virus subtype H1N1-infected Vero cells was also observed when 10 μmol/L interferon α-2b were added.Conclusion Interferon α-2b has significantly inhibitory effect on both influenza A virus subtype H1N1 and influenza B/Y virus in vitro.
10.Curative effect of “pillars” in vertebral bodies and balloon expansion of convex forming in treatment of elderly thoracolumbar compression frac-tures
Zheng ZHAO ; Kelun LI ; Licheng ZHENG ; Tian ZHANG ; Wei LIANG
China Modern Doctor 2015;(2):58-61
Objective To analyze the effect of “pillars” in vertebral bodies and balloon expansion of convex forming in treatment of elderly thoracolumbar compression fractures. Methods A total of 150 cases with thoracolumbar vertebral compression fractures in elderly patients from January 2012 to June 2013 were divided into two groups based on ran-domly, the experimental group were given "pillar" block while the control group received balloon expansion of convex forming method, the effect of two groups were observed. Results Compared the operation time and blood loss of surgery patients between the experimental group and the control group, there were statistically significant differences (P<0.05). 24 h pain visual class of experimental group was better than the score of control group, the difference was statistically significant (P<0.05). Conclusion"Pillar" block in vertebral bodies and balloon expansion after convex forming method have little influence in elderly patients with thoracolumbar compression fractures, and each has advantages, should make choices according to the specific condition of patients.
